## Authentication

The revamped reset flow on Lockmere routes all token generation through the Vexhall internal service. Legacy SMS codes are gone; email magic links only. If reset emails stall, check the Vexhall queue depth before paging anyone else. Restarting the worker pool clears most jams. Calls to Vexhall from the staging box require the service key below.

app token of fajep-bahof = zpat2_v6

Minutes — Management Meeting, Dunmow Hall

Attendees reviewed the Q3 inventory write-down affecting the Larkspur appliance line. Obsolete stock at the Tetherby warehouse was written down by 14%, driven by the delayed Larkspur V2 refresh. Sales leads agreed to accelerate clearance pricing through regional outlets and stop reordering legacy units. Finance will restate forecasts next week. Action items were assigned and accepted. The confidential note covering forward business plans appears immediately below.

management briefing: Only 33 of the 205 pilot accounts renewed Kasath, so a churn review is set for October 17. Weniusek Logistics is in early talks to buy Holethax Freight for about $345.6 million.

Currency Hedging — Managers Only

Quick background for branch managers: after the kronar swings last spring hammered our Valdoria import margins, Fennick Trading's finance group decided to hedge roughly 70% of projected foreign payables for the next four quarters using forward contracts. Yes, it costs us a bit when rates move our way — that's the point, we're buying predictability. Don't quote landed costs to clients without checking the hedged rate sheet first. Before you brief your teams, read the confidential planning note below.

board note of kadug-tawig: Only 5 of the 100 pilot accounts renewed Oliath, so a churn review is set for April 15.

# Log sampling for the Wrennet notification service
# This service emits roughly 40k log lines per minute at peak, so we
# sample INFO at 5% and keep WARN/ERROR at 100%. If support needs full
# traces for an incident, flip sample_rate to 1.0 for no more than one
# hour — the sink fills quickly. Sampled logs are written to the store below.

replica DSN, yadup-hahig: mongodb://gilys_svc:Mx@db-5f8f.norvasoft.internal:5432/eliion